Title: Innovations by Yatin G Mundkur
Introduction
Yatin G Mundkur is a notable inventor based in Austin, TX, who has made significant contributions to the field of computer architecture. With a total of four patents to his name, he has focused on enhancing the efficiency of central processing units (CPUs) through innovative scheduling techniques.
Latest Patents
Among his latest patents is a groundbreaking processor that performs dynamic instruction scheduling. This invention outlines an apparatus and method for scheduling the execution of a sequence of instructions for superscalar execution by a CPU during a single clock cycle. The scheduling process is designed to operate without dictating the duration of the processor clock period. During the decode stage of the processor pipeline, instructions are classified, decoded, and data and resource dependencies are detected and resolved for operand access. These processes occur virtually in parallel, allowing for timely scheduling of instructions for execution at the beginning of the next processor clock cycle. The parallel nature of this scheduling process enables it to be completed swiftly, ensuring that other processes can dictate the minimum processor clock period.
Another significant patent involves a CPU architecture that performs dynamic instruction scheduling for achieving multiple launches and executions of instructions within a CPU. Each instruction is classified based on which execution resource of the CPU will execute it. The classifications include memory reference operations, integer operations, program control operations, and floating-point arithmetic operations. This classification occurs in the order of the instructions in the sequence, enhancing the overall efficiency of the CPU.
